Warning Signs You Need Drywall Water Damage Repair

Catching water damage early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ent bigger problems down the line. Here are some common warning signs to look out for: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it may be a sign of water damage. This can be caused by mold or mildew growth, which can spread quickly and cause serious health issues. Don’t ignore the smell it’s a sign that something is amiss.

Water Stains or Discoloration

Water stains or discoloration on your walls or ceiling can be a sign of water damage. These stains can be caused by leaks, floods, or other water-related issues. Don’t delay address the issue before it’s too late.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age. This can be caused by moisture buildup behind the walls or ceilings. Don’t ignore the signs it’s a warning sign that something is wrong.

Warped or Buckled Drywall

Warped or buckled drywall can be a sign of water damage. This can be caused by moisture buildup behind the drywall, which can cause it to warp or buckle. Don’t wait address the issue before it’s too late.

Drywall Water Damage Repair Cost in Natick, MA

The cost of drywall water damage repair can vary widely dep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Natick, MA.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Drywall removal and replacement $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, complexity of repair
Mold and mildew remediation $1,000 – $5,000 Severity of mold and mildew growth, size of affected area
Structural repairs $2,000 – $10,000 Severity of structural damage, complexity of repair
Painting and finishing $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, complexity of repair
Inspection and assessment $200 – $1,000 Severity of damage, complexity of repair

Q: What are the health risks associated with water damage?

A: Water damage can pose serious health risks, including mold and mildew growth, which can cause respiratory issues, allergic reactions, and other health problems. Don’t ignore the signs address the issue immediately.

Q: How do I prevent water damage in the first place?

A: Preventing water damage needs regular maintenance and inspections. Check your home’s pipes, appliances, and roof regularly for signs of leaks or damage. Regular maintenance is key to preventing water damage.
